Lead Classroom Counselor is responsible for leading academic lessons in a structured classroom setting while also engaging children in interactive activities including organized arts and crafts, singing, sports activities, games and field trips while maintaining a safe environment. This position will be responsible for planning and delivering engaging academic lessons in subjects such as math, science, reading or writing as well as participate in daily camp activities for an assigned group of campers in a loving and safe environment. Lead Classroom Counselors will attend field trips and special activities for the program, including daily swimming, assists with C.I.T.s and Junior Counselor Program, and are required to be in ratio in a rotating basis. The Lead Classroom Counselor is responsible for performing all job tasks in a manner that exemplifies school standards of courtesy and values.
